Taster
Nose: Slightly butyric. Touch of rancid butter. Malty, wet draff. Peaches in a honeyed syrup. The buttery aroma comes out more pleasantly.
Palate: Mouth coating, nearly syrupy. Very sweet. Malteasers, liquorice toffee.
Finish: Medium length. Sweet to the end. With a taste of stewed grass. Dry dust feel.
Comment: The first nose is not promising then the sweet maltiness wraps it in a more pleasant dress. You've got to have a taste for sweet drinks.
Score: 7.5
Taster
Nose: Fragrant and quite grassy (hay). Light wood oil notes, almost varnish like with peach, strawberry stewed apple and green plum. With water there's a toasty note, cigar box light caramel and a little mint. Interesting.
Palate: Good feel medium bodied mixing a dominant crisp dried grassy note with orange peel, chocolate and a creamy mid palate.
Finish: Spicy with chocolate but dries fairly quickly.
Comment: Well balanced and worth seeking out.
Score: 7.8
